Almost 13 thousand police officers suspended in Turkey

Turkish authorities have suspended 12,801 police officers from duty over their suspected links with US-based cleric Fethullah Gulen and his network, blamed by Ankara for orchestrating a failed coup in July, police headquarters said on Tuesday.

Of the total number of police suspended across the country, 2,523 were police chiefs, the statement said. Turkey's total police force numbers about 250,000.

The move came after the Interior Ministry launched an investigation into the police force and a day after the Turkish government extended a state of emergency for another three months, Reuters reports.
